Method

Preparation of Meats

  1. 1

    Marinate the Meats

    In a large bowl, combine olive oil, minced garlic, paprika, salt, and black pepper. Mix well. Add the picanha, NY strip, chorizo, whole chicken, and pork tenderloin to the marinade, ensuring all meats are well coated. Cover and let marinate in the refrigerator for at least 2 hours, or overnight for best results.

Cooking the Meats

  1. 2

    Grill the Meats

    Preheat the grill to medium-high heat. Remove the meats from the marinade and let excess marinade drip off. Grill the picanha for about 5-7 minutes per side for medium-rare. Grill the NY strip for about 4-5 minutes per side. Grill the chorizo until browned, about 10 minutes total, turning occasionally. For the chicken, grill for about 7-8 minutes per side until fully cooked, ensuring the internal temperature reaches 165°F (75°C). Finally, grill the pork tenderloin for about 6-8 minutes per side.

Cooking the Sides

  1. 3

    Prepare Grilled Vegetables

    While the meats are grilling, toss bell peppers, zucchini, and onions in olive oil, salt, and pepper. Grill them alongside the meats for about 8-10 minutes or until tender and slightly charred.

  2. 4

    Make Garlic Mashed Potatoes

    Boil peeled potatoes in salted water until fork-tender, about 15-20 minutes. Drain and mash with minced garlic, olive oil, salt, and pepper to taste. Keep warm until serving.

Assembly

  1. 5

    Serve the Carnicero's Board

    Once all meats and sides are cooked, arrange them on a large serving board. Garnish with fresh parsley and serve hot.
